Dear Maintainer,
The following program crashes when built with x86_64-w64-mingw32-g++ or
i686-w64-mingw32-g++:

#include <iostream>

int main() {
    std::cout.setf(std::ios::fixed);
    std::cout << 1e300 << "\n";
    return 0;
}


The underlying cause is an assumption that snprintf never returns -1.  In fact,
on Windows, the platform snprintf returns -1 when the buffer is not big
enough, which leads to (A) calling alloca(-1) and (B) calling std::widen
with fin < st, either one of which is probably enough to lead to a
crash.

The patch shown below fixes several locations in libstdc++ where a
negative return value from snprintf was not properly handled.

As far as I'm aware, this bug also exists upstream, but I have not filed
it there.
